Between these two, a complicity at the zenith that lasted for more than ten years. To the point that they considered themselves brothers. This Friday, June 2, comedian Jeremy Ferrari took to Twitter to lift the lid on the circumstances of Thursday’s death of his colleague and friend Guillaume Bats36 years old.

The young comedian, whom he produced with Éric Antoine, suffered from birth from osteogenesis imperfecta, also called “glass bone disease”.

“I would like us to focus on him, his talent, his courage, his strength, his light…”

The tragedy was noted at the end of the day, this Thursday. The comedian had an appointment at 7:30 p.m. to give a conference, an activity he had developed in recent years in order to “share (his) experience and change the way people look at disability, especially in the professional environment”, confided recently Guillaume Beats at the Gazette du Var.

But, at the appointed time, the actor is not there. Panic begins to rise among his relatives. “He didn’t show up and didn’t answer our calls,” reports Jérémy Ferrari. The producer then goes to Guillaume Bats. “I found him dead in his bed, probably in his sleep, but that remains to be confirmed by the doctors,” he reveals.

Despite “the many requests that (him) have been made”, Jérémy Ferrari has decided not to “express (his) pain in the media”. “Guillaume was my little brother and I would likewe focus on him, his talent, his courage, his strength, his light… As for me, I will follow his example and, starting tomorrow, despite the pain, I will continue to try to make you laugh as best I can. »
